Reasons to consider the NVIDIA Quadro K2200
- Videocard is newer: launch date 4 year(s) 5 month(s) later
- Around 65% higher core clock speed: 1046 MHz vs 633 MHz
- 2.7x more pipelines: 640 vs 240
- 2.3x better floating-point performance: 1,439 gflops vs 622.1 gflops
- A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running videocard: 28 nm vs 55 nm
- 3.2x lower typical power consumption: 68 Watt vs 219 Watt
- 4.6x more maximum memory size: 4 GB vs 896 MB
- 2.2x more memory clock speed: 5012 MHz vs 2268 MHz

Reasons to consider the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 275 PhysX Edition
- Around 13% higher texture fill rate: 50.6 GTexel / s vs 44.96 GTexel / s
